The 2027 Baseline: Full Charter Rates
For November 2027, the starting rate for a private full charter accommodating up to eight guests in prime Eastern Indonesian locations like Raja Ampat or the Spice Islands is set at US$ 8,300 per night. This figure represents a calculated progression from previous years’ pricing trends, where rates have shown a consistent annual increase. For instance, the US$ 6,200 rate in 2023 escalated to US$ 7,200 in 2025, making the US$ 8,300 projection for 2027 a logical continuation of this trajectory.
This base rate typically includes the yacht’s exclusive use, a dedicated crew, all meals, non-alcoholic beverages, and often a selection of water sports equipment. However, bespoke charters are inherently customisable, meaning the final price will vary based on specific requests, duration, yacht type, and the number of guests.
Guest Capacity and Additional Costs
While the US$ 8,300 nightly rate covers up to eight guests, bespoke yachts in Indonesia can often accommodate more. Should additional guests be part of the charter, specific per-night charges apply. Based on historical data from 2023, an extra adult incurred a charge of US$ 500 per night, with an extra child costing US$ 300 per night. It is reasonable to anticipate these figures will be higher in 2027, reflecting general price inflation within the luxury sector. The maximum capacity for many bespoke charters extends to 12 individuals, allowing for larger family groups or intimate gatherings of friends.
Range of Bespoke Yacht Charter Prices in 2027
The bespoke yacht charter market in Indonesia is diverse, offering options from more modest yet luxurious phinisis to expansive expedition yachts. The general price range for private bespoke charters in 2027 is projected to span from approximately US$ 5,500 per night for entry-level luxury options to upwards of US$ 50,000+ per night for the most opulent vessels. For instance, smaller phinisis might be available at around US$ 4,150 per night, while a 60-metre expedition yacht like the Aqua Blu could command rates as high as US$ 53,860 per night.

Cruising Season Trends and Destination Flexibility
The optimal cruising season significantly influences charter availability and, indirectly, pricing. For Raja Ampat, the best period for charters spans from November to April, encompassing the high season of 2027. Conversely, Komodo National Park is most favourable from May to October. This seasonal variation allows for diverse itinerary planning across Indonesia’s vast archipelago.

Q&A: What factors contribute most to the variation in bespoke yacht charter prices?
The primary factors influencing bespoke yacht charter prices are the yacht’s size and luxury level, the duration of the charter, the number of guests, the chosen cruising region (some areas incur higher operational costs), the time of year (high season commands premium rates), and the extent of bespoke services requested, such as specific gourmet provisions, specialist guides, or advanced diving equipment.
Q&A: Are there any additional costs not typically included in the base nightly rate for a bespoke yacht charter?
While the base rate covers significant aspects, common exclusions often include port fees, national park entrance fees (e.g., Komodo National Park), alcoholic beverages beyond a standard selection, specialised activities like professional dive instruction or particular excursions, international and domestic flights, and crew gratuities. A detailed quote will itemise all inclusions and exclusions clearly.
